Stands 3 - A side shot. The speakers are spiked with DIY spikes made with #8 wood screws cut and ground. I have the front shimmed with 1/4" plexi and a piece of rubber sheet. This provides a few degrees tilt which improves imaging a bit.

Stands 2 - They are made of 3/4" mdf, with an extra long double thickness piece serving as the base, which also has DIY spikes ground from machine screws. The semi-circular hole allows for filling with bags of sand, with some odd bits of foam topping it off (cavity elimination). The stands weigh ~ 80 lbs

Stands 1 - I made the base extra long for front to back rigidity. The listening room is in cable/amp comparison chaos. Oh yes -- the mdf is sanded very smooth but unfinished. It seems to work in our living room.

Monoblock - Just a shot of one of 2 amps. I retained the stock transformer but may try toroidals. The blue cans are from MC -- 27,000 ufd Chemi-cons. Not sure about these things. I may try Mundorf or Jensen 4 poles. I'd pay the 800 bucks for Black Gates if I could find them, I think! I used Ixys PSU diodes, Carol wire, the stock binding posts will be replaced. You can see 2 - BG caps on the PA-3D Signature board. I may replace the stock output devices with Exicon Double-Die types.
